説明

Brandon is a story that intertwines themes of protection and vulnerability, exploring the intricate dynamics of trust within relationships. A character of solid strength, Brandon finds himself thrust into a role where his physical presence is meant to shield someone from harm. However, the emotional landscape he navigates is fraught with challenges. His efforts to guard her from danger reveal unexpected complexities in their connection, prompting a deeper examination of what it truly means to be safe with someone.

As the protagonist grapples with her feelings, she experiences an unsettling blend of safety and exposure. The very presence that is meant to comfort her becomes a source of turmoil, as she struggles with the intensity of her emotions. This dichotomy is central to the narrative, as it highlights the tension between the instinct to protect and the fear of being vulnerable. The evolution of their relationship uncovers the delicate balance between strength and sensitivity.

Against a backdrop of suspense and emotional depth, the characters embark on a journey that ultimately challenges their perceptions of love and protection. As Brandon and his companion wrestle with external threats, they must also confront their internal battles, leading to profound realizations about themselves and each other. The narrative captures the essence of human connection, inviting readers to reflect on the layers of intimacy that exist beneath the surface.
